#1a6d2d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a6d2d is composed of 10.2% red, 42.7%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.7%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 133.7 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 26.5%. #1a6d2d color hex could be obtained by blending #34da5a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#1a6d2d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e06 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a6d2d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e4941 is the less saturated color, while #00871f is the most saturated one.
